Navigating the Process of Obtaining a German Driving License
For individuals residing in or planning to transfer to Germany, getting a German driving license is an essential step towards greater mobility and independence. Whether you are an expatriate, a student, or a traveler, comprehending the procedure can save you time, money, and stress. This detailed guide intends to provide a comprehensive introduction of the actions involved in acquiring a German driving license, along with some frequently asked questions and helpful tips.
Summary of the German Driving License System
Germany has a well-structured and extensive system for providing driving licenses. The procedure can differ depending on your current driving status and the kind of license you are seeking. Usually, there are 2 primary categories of candidates:
New Drivers: Those who have actually never held a driving license and are using for the very first time.Foreign License Holders: Individuals who already hold a legitimate driving license from another country and wish to transform it to a German license.Steps for New Drivers
For new drivers, the process of acquiring a German driving license includes several phases:

Theoretical Examination (Theorieprüfung)
Preparation: Attend a driving theory course, which usually includes 14 lessons. These lessons cover traffic guidelines, road indications, and safe driving practices.Exam: Pass a multiple-choice exam including 30 questions. You should answer at least 25 questions correctly to pass.
Practical Training (Fahrausbildung)
Lessons: Complete a minimum number of driving lessons, which can vary based on the kind of license you are looking for. For a basic car (B category), you normally need at least 12 lessons.Emergency Treatment Course: Attend an emergency treatment course, which is mandatory and generally takes about 8 hours.
Practical Examination (Fahrschulprüfung)
Exam: Pass a useful driving test, which includes a pre-test assessment, a driving test, and a post-test discussion. The test is carried out by a licensed examiner and typically lasts about 30-45 minutes.
Issuance of the License
Application: Once you have actually passed both the theoretical and practical exams, you can look for your German driving license. The application is typically processed through the regional driving license workplace (Führerscheinstelle).Steps for Foreign License Holders
If you already hold a valid driving license from another nation, the process of acquiring a German driving license can be more straightforward, depending upon the native land:

EU/EEA and Swiss License Holders
Exchange: You can exchange your existing license for a German one without taking any additional tests. Nevertheless, you should get the exchange within six months of moving to Germany.Requirements: Provide your existing driving license, a valid passport or ID card, and a completed application.
Non-EU/EEA License Holders
Recognition: Some countries have reciprocal agreements with Germany, permitting you to exchange your license without additional tests. Inspect the list of recognized countries on the German Federal Ministry of Transport and Digital Infrastructure site.Tests: If your nation is not on the list, you may need to take both the theoretical and practical exams. Q: Can I drive in Germany with a foreign driving license?
A: Yes, you can drive in Germany with a legitimate foreign driving license for up to six months after relocating to the nation. After that, you will need to acquire a German driving license.
Q: How long does the entire procedure take?
A: The process can take numerous months, depending upon your availability for courses and exams, as well as the waiting times at the driving school and the Führerscheinstelle.
Q: Can I take the exams in a language aside from German?
A: The tests are carried out in German. However, you can use an approved translation service to help you comprehend the concerns and instructions.
Q: What if I stop working the tests?
A: If you stop working either the theoretical or practical exam, you can retake it after a particular waiting duration, which is typically a couple of weeks. You may need to attend additional courses or practice sessions before retaking the exam.
Q: Are there any age restrictions for acquiring a German driving license?
A: Yes, you must be at least 18 years old to get a basic car driving license (B classification). For other classifications, such as motorcycles or trucks, the age requirements might vary.
